Pepe Claramunt will perform the honorary kickoff at the Valencia CF match against Atleti at Mestalla

This 2026 has been declared the “Claramunt Year” to mark the 80th anniversary of his birth (July 10, 1946).

Valencia CF legend Pepe Claramunt will perform the honorary kickoff at the club’s next match, to be played this Saturday, May 2, 2026, against Atlético de Madrid at Mestalla Stadium. This year, 2026, has been declared “Claramunt Year” to mark the 80th anniversary of his birth (July 10, 1946). It is also worth noting that this upcoming match will be Valencia CF’s 1,500th LALIGA game at Mestalla.

The man from Puçol has undoubtedly been one of the most important players in the history of Valencia CF. A Valencian, captain, international, undisputed starter, and one of the finest midfielders for the Mestalla side and in both national and international football. He wore the Valencia shirt for twelve seasons, making nearly 450 appearances and scoring 90 goals, as well as winning the 1967 Copa and the remarkable 1970–71 League title.

At international level, he made his debut for the Spanish senior national team at just 22 years of age, and his performances were such that he became the first Valencian to captain the Spanish National Team. He earned 23 caps and scored 4 goals.
